China's import to reach US$8 trillion

China's accumulated import volume is expected to reach 8 trillion U.S.dollars in the coming five years, which will create more business opportunities to other countries, says a white paper titled "China's Peaceful Development" issued on Tuesday.

The size of China's population and its total economic output mean a huge potential of domestic demand. With the continuous increase of per capita income, steady growth of domestic investment, and further progress in implementing the strategy for regional development, China will see the emergence of growth engines and its market will further expand, says the white paper issued by the information office of the State Council, or China's cabinet.

According to the white paper, China's consumption structure will be further upgraded, and the potential of individual consumption will be further released in the coming five years. The size of China's domestic market will be one of the biggest in the world, and the accumulated import volume is expected to reach 8 trillion dollars. "All this will create more business opportunities to other countries," says the document.

The 13,000-word white paper introduces the path, objective and foreign policy of the peaceful development and elaborates on what China's peaceful development means to the rest of the world.

The white paper says China will unswervingly follow the path of peaceful development.

"Peaceful development is a strategic choice made by China to realize modernization, make itself strong and prosperous, and make more contribution to the progress of human civilization." it says.

China's overall goal of pursuing peaceful development is to promote development and harmony domestically and pursue cooperation and peace internationally, says the white paper.

The white paper depicts the medium- and long-term goal of China's pursuit of peaceful development as "to build a society of higher-level initial prosperity in an all-round way which benefits over one billion Chinese people."

To reach these goals, China will further exploit its domestic resources and its market strengths, accelerate the shifting of the model of growth, accelerate the building of a harmonious society, implement the opening-up strategy of mutual benefit and create a peaceful international environment and favorable external conditions, it adds.
